Freshness

Freshness is a key element in determining the coffee's quality. If you're purchasing your beans in bulk or from a local roaster, it's vital that they're in good condition and ready for use. Fresh coffee beans have a more pleasant flavor and are less likely to be acidic. To extend the shelf life of your coffee beans it is essential to store them correctly.

Based on the kind of coffee machine you have at home, you might have the option to grind your beans yourself prior to making use of them in the brewing process. Bean to cup machines come with a hopper where you can place your own selection of beans, and they'll automatically grind them to the proper size to make the perfect. The beans are then transferred into a brewing chamber, and hot water is added. This will result in freshly brewed cups of coffee.

The best way to determine the freshness of your beans to cup coffee machine is to smell them. The beans should emit an intense, pleasant scent that promises to create an amazing cup. If they don't smell like this It is likely that they're past their best and should be removed.

In addition to tasting the beans as well as tasting them, you can check their colour and appearance. A good batch of beans will be dark brown and shiny. They should have a consistent size and shape. If the beans appear dull in colour or have shrunk in size they're probably past their best.

You can also test the freshness by placing a small amount into a plastic bag, and then sealing it. Place it on the counter for a night. If the beans are still fresh, they will puff up from an outgassing of carbon dioxide. If they are flattened, the beans are not fresh.

There are many varieties of arabica beans, each with distinct flavor. These varieties are distinguished by the region from which they originate and is an important aspect of their overall cup quality. Certain varieties are heirlooms that have been handed down through generations, while others were developed by crossing various species of Coffea. These hybrids were created to allow them to grow at higher altitudes, and to be resistant to pests like coffee leaf rust.

SL28 is a well-loved hybrid of Typica and French Mission. This variety is drought-resistant and has a great cup quality. It is also resistant to corrosion. Catimor is a hybrid between Caturra & Timor is a different arabica. It is well-adapted to high altitudes and produces large beans, sometimes called elephant beans.
